Global Food Safety Testing Market size was valued at USD 21.3 Billion in 2022 and is poised to grow from USD 22.96 Billion in 2023 to USD 41.87 Billion by 2031, growing at a CAGR of 7.8% in the forecast period (2024-2031).
Markets play a key role in protecting public health by detecting and preventing the occurrence of pollution and infections, poisons, chemical residues, allergies and other dangerous things in food. The increasing number of foods borne illnesses worldwide has emphasized the importance of comprehensive food safety testing. Food borne illnesses, product recalls and safety incidents have increased the demand for tested and certified foods. The development of international food trade has led to extensive food safety testing to meet import and export standards. Harmonization of food safety standards and increased cross-border food trade has accelerated the expansion of the global food safety testing market. Improved testing techniques and procedures have increased the efficiency and accuracy of food safety testing.
The requirement to keep up with changing legislation makes testing methods difficult and may require additional resources. Obtaining representative samples for testing can be difficult especially in large food production and supply networks. For valid test results, it is important to ensure that the samples taken are accurately representative of the entire batch or lot of food.
Food safety testing key players are benefiting from the growth of international food trade. When cross-border operations expand the need for extensive testing to ensure compliance with import and export regulations increases.
